Multiplicative Inverse of 5064

Multiplicative Inverse of 5064 is defined as what you can multiply with 5064 to get 1.
If the Multiplicative Inverse of 5064 is x, the problem can be written as a function as follows:
5064(x) = 1
Thus, to get the answer, we divide 1 by 5064 like this:
1 / 5064 = 0.00019747
Note that the answer is rounded to the nearest 8 decimals if necessary. We can prove that the answer is correct: 0.00019747 multiplied by 5064 equals 1.
The Multiplicative Inverse of postive 5064 has a positive answer and the Multiplicative Inverse of negative 5064 has a negative answer. Therefore, the Multiplicative Inverse of -5064 is -0.00019747.
